Land Rover Defender raised air intake could detach from vehicle

ManufacturerLAND ROVER
Models affectedDEFENDER
Model year2020 2021 2022 2023 2024 2025
Units affected26
DefectThis recall is for raised air intakes installed on new vehicles or sold as a dealer accessory._x000D_ On certain vehicles, the raised air intake may not have been attached properly. As a result, the raised air intake could loosen and detach while driving._x000D_ A raised air intake that detaches from the vehicle could create a road hazard for others and increase the risk of a crash.
ComponentAccessories
RemedyLand Rover will notify owners in writing and advise you to take your vehicle to a dealership to secure the raised air intake.
Recall number2024-739
